What's the Engine Size of the Honda Mega Pro Primus?
Alright, let’s get straight to the point! The Honda Mega Pro Primus boasts an engine capacity of 156.7 cubic centimeters (cc). Diving Deeper: Engine Specs and Features
Now that we know the Honda Mega Pro Primus has a 156.7cc engine, let's dig into some more details. Understanding the engine's specifications and features gives you a better idea of what this bike is all about. The Honda Mega Pro Primus engine is a 4-stroke, SOHC (Single Overhead Camshaft) engine. This configuration is known for its reliability and efficiency. The SOHC design allows for a more compact engine, which helps in reducing the overall weight of the motorcycle and improving its handling. Additionally, the engine features a bore and stroke of 58.0 x 58.8 mm, which is designed to provide a good balance of torque and power. This means the engine can deliver strong acceleration and maintain a steady speed on various terrains. The compression ratio of the engine is 9.0:1, which is optimized for efficient combustion and reduced emissions. This ensures that the engine runs smoothly and complies with environmental standards. Furthermore, the engine is equipped with a carburetor fuel system, which provides precise fuel delivery and ensures optimal performance. The carburetor is designed to mix air and fuel in the right proportions, allowing the engine to run efficiently and produce the desired power output. The ignition system is a CDI (Capacitor Discharge Ignition) system, which is known for its reliability and quick start-up. This ensures that the engine starts easily, even in cold weather conditions. The transmission is a 5-speed manual gearbox, which allows riders to choose the right gear for different riding conditions. The 5-speed gearbox provides smooth and precise gear changes, enhancing the overall riding experience. The clutch is a wet multi-plate type, which is designed to provide smooth and consistent engagement. This ensures that the engine's power is transferred efficiently to the wheels, allowing for smooth acceleration and easy handling. The cooling system is an air-cooled system, which is simple and reliable. The air-cooled system ensures that the engine maintains a stable temperature, even during extended periods of use. Other Important Specs of the Mega Pro Primus
Beyond the engine, the Honda Mega Pro Primus has other notable specs that contribute to its appeal. Let’s check them out! The Mega Pro Primus features a robust suspension system, which includes telescopic forks at the front and a swingarm with a monoshock at the rear. This suspension setup is designed to provide a comfortable and stable ride, even on rough roads. The front suspension absorbs bumps and vibrations, while the rear suspension ensures good handling and stability. The braking system consists of a hydraulic disc brake at the front and a drum brake at the rear. This combination provides adequate stopping power for various riding conditions. The front disc brake offers precise and responsive braking, while the rear drum brake provides additional stopping power and control. The tires are sized at 80/90-17 at the front and 100/80-17 at the rear. These tire sizes provide a good balance of grip and handling. The tires are designed to offer good traction on both dry and wet surfaces, ensuring rider safety and confidence. The fuel tank has a capacity of 12.3 liters, which provides a decent range for long rides. This allows riders to travel longer distances without having to refuel frequently. The fuel tank is also designed to be aesthetically pleasing, contributing to the bike's overall appearance. The dimensions of the bike are 2,050 mm (length) x 735 mm (width) x 1,075 mm (height), making it a relatively compact and maneuverable motorcycle. These dimensions make it easy to handle in city traffic and park in tight spaces. The seat height is 770 mm, which is suitable for riders of various heights. The seat is also designed to be comfortable, even on long rides. The kerb weight of the bike is 135 kg, which is relatively light for a motorcycle in its class. This contributes to the bike's easy handling and maneuverability.
